Mayor Michael Fougere is prepared to hear voices of opposition to a proposed new facility for seniors' housing in north Regina.
Speaking with the CJME Morning Show, Fougere said city council is discussing the new complex from Eden Care Communities Tuesday evening. The application for the nine and 10-storey buildings has already been approved by the city's planning commission.
"There will be discussions about that," Fougere said.
